What’s Inside & How It Works

Understanding what liothyronine is made of can provide insights into its effectiveness and why it might be the right choice for certain conditions. This medication contains the active ingredient liothyronine sodium. This synthetic form of the thyroid hormone triiodothyronine (T3) plays a vital role in regulating various bodily functions.

Inactive components can include fillers and stabilisers, ensuring the medication maintains its efficacy and is easy to consume. These ingredients vary by manufacturer but generally support the delivery and absorption of the active component.

Mechanism basics explained simply

Liothyronine works by mimicking the effects of natural thyroid hormones in the body. When thyroid hormone levels are low, such as in hypothyroidism, taking liothyronine helps restore normal hormone levels. This restoration is crucial for maintaining an optimal metabolic rate, influencing energy production, and ensuring proper growth and development.

Its impact on metabolism is significant, as it enhances protein synthesis, boosts the breakdown of fats, and contributes to carbohydrate metabolism. This hormone's crucial role also extends to mood regulation and cognitive function, making it essential for overall well-being.

Alternative Choices

For patients requiring thyroid hormone treatments, alternatives like levothyroxine might come to mind. Each option has its pros and cons. Levothyroxine, a synthetic form of thyroxine (T4), is widely used and often the first-line treatment for hypothyroidism. It tends to be well-tolerated and has a long-term safety profile.

However, some individuals may find levothyroxine insufficient, leading healthcare providers to consider liothyronine instead for its rapid action and immediate results. On the downside, liothyronine requires careful monitoring to avoid overtreatment and associated side effects such as anxiety and palpitations.

Ultimately, discussing these alternatives with a healthcare provider can help in determining the most suitable option based on specific health needs and responses.
